Residential Art Weekends
Situated in Llangadog, a busy village on the western edge of the Brecon Beacons, the gallery is surrounded by rolling hills and flanked by rivers. Our painting weekends place you in the centre of this dramatic scenery with your brush in your hand. 2008 Dates 25th/27th July 8th/10th August 15th/17th August 22nd/24th August 5th/7th September TBC These are beginners-only weekends that will devote individual attention to each student's needs. Max of 5 students per weekend. We will focus on drawing, composition, and subject as we explore painting techniques. Participants may choose to paint in watercolours, oils or acrylics.
